What Are Mobile Proxies?

A mobile proxy routes your internet traffic through IP addresses assigned by mobile network carriers like Verizon, AT&T, or Vodafone. These IPs are shared among thousands of real smartphone users and typically operate behind carrier-grade NAT (CGNAT).

From a website's perspective, mobile IPs appear identical to normal user traffic. This natural camouflage is why many professionals consider mobile proxies the safest option for sensitive online tasks.

Compared to datacenter or residential proxies, mobile IP proxies offer:

  • Higher trust scores on major platforms and social networks
  • Fewer account bans and manual review triggers
  • Better success rates on strict sites like ad networks and marketplaces

Most providers currently offer 4G mobile proxies, with some beginning to roll out 5G coverage. In practice, 4G remains the standard and performs reliably for most use cases.

How Mobile Proxies Work

When you connect through a mobile proxy server, your request travels via a SIM-based mobile connection. The IP address is shared with many real users, and the carrier rotates IPs either naturally or on demand.

Because IP rotation happens at the carrier level, mobile proxies often change addresses without interrupting active sessions. This makes them particularly useful for long-running tasks that still benefit from periodic rotation.

Types of Mobile Proxies

  • Rotating mobile proxies: IP changes automatically or at set intervals
  • Sticky mobile proxies: Same IP is maintained for a fixed session duration
  • Shared mobile proxies: Most common and cost-effective option
  • Dedicated mobile proxies: Rare and expensive, with limited availability

Downsides You Should Know About

To provide a balanced view, mobile proxies come with notable trade-offs.

  • Higher cost: Mobile proxies cost significantly more per GB than datacenter or residential alternatives
  • Slower speeds: Mobile networks aren't optimized for raw throughput
  • Limited availability: Some countries and carriers have small IP pools

For low-risk scraping or speed-focused tasks, datacenter proxies may still be a better fit. Mobile proxies are best reserved for platforms where account bans are costly and difficult to reverse.

How to Choose the Best Mobile Proxy Provider

Before signing up, review these factors carefully.

IP Authenticity: Verify that IPs come from real mobile carriers. This directly affects block rates.

Rotation Control: Look for options to control session length and rotation timing to match your workflow.

Geo and Carrier Targeting: Some tasks require specific countries or carriers for accurate results.

Speed and Stability: Mobile proxies are slower by nature, but connection stability matters more than raw speed.

Pricing Model: Most providers charge per GB. Estimate your usage before scaling up.

Support and Transparency: Clear documentation and responsive support reduce setup headaches.

Mobile Proxies vs Residential vs Datacenter Proxies

A quick comparison helps clarify when mobile proxies are worth their higher cost.

  • Datacenter proxies: Fast and cheap, but easily detected by modern platforms
  • Residential proxies: Good balance for many scraping and automation tasks
  • Mobile proxies: Highest trust level, best for sensitive platforms and valuable accounts

If account safety is critical, mobile proxies usually justify their premium price.
